A two-week focus on Tchaikovsky’s masterpieces begins with his passionate, quintessentially romantic final symphony, the Pathétique, about which he wrote, “Without exaggeration, I have put my whole soul into this symphony ... I love it as I have never loved any of my other musical offspring.” Opening the program is Schubert’s enigmatic masterpiece; its two sublime movements, though perfection themselves, still mystify as to why the composer left it incomplete.
